This 2-bike trunk rack adjusts to fit the shape of your sedan, hatchback, or van. It has adjustable arms that fold down for parking in tight spaces, and you can quickly remove it and store it in your trunk or garage.


Features:

  • Trunk-mounted rack lets you carry up to 2 bicycles on the back of your Hyundai Elantra
    • Arched body fits over many types of spoilers
  • HideAway anti-sway cradles with ratcheting straps hold bikes at 3 points
    • Prevent bike-to-bike and bike-to-car contact
    • Fold up against arms so it's easy to slide bike frames over cradles
  • FitDial system with Quick-Fit levers ensure quick and easy setup
    • Simply identify the number for your Hyundai Elantra, press the levers, and rotate the frame into position
  • Adjustable arms help to keep bikes level during transport
    • Rotate upward for added ground clearance and fold down when not in use
  • Integrated cable lock secures bikes to rack
    • Locking strap (sold separately) secures rack to Hyundai Elantra
  • 6 Nylon straps with hooks and cam buckles anchor the rack to your Hyundai Elantra
    • Holders with hook-and-loop tabs secure excess strap to prevent flapping
  • Foam foot pads help protect your Hyundai Elantra from scratches and scuffs
  • Load strap secures bikes to each other to improve stability during transport
  • Sturdy steel frame with powder coat finish is durable and rust resistant
  • Made in the USA


Specs:

  • Carrying capacity: 2 bikes
  • Weight capacity (per bike): 35 lbs
  • Distance between arms (outside cradle to outside cradle): 12"
  • Distance between bikes: 7"
  • Carrier weight: 13 lbs
  • Limited lifetime warranty


Note: This dual-arm rack reduces the need for a bike frame adapter bar (sold separately) to mount a children's, women's, or alternative frame bicycle. However, to mount certain bikes or to keep your bike level on the rack, a bike adapter bar may be required. Most step-through bikes, dual-suspension bikes, and small children's bikes will require a bike adapter bar.


Thule Gateway Pro

The Gateway Pro lets you carry 2 bikes on the back of your sedan, hatchback, or van. Adjustable legs with oversize pads fit the contour of your Hyundai Elantra. Adjustable arms with HideAway anti-sway cradles keep your bikes level during transport, and they fold down for parking in tight spaces. It installs easily with 6 straps with nylon-coated hooks and a FitDial system with Hyundai Elantra-specific settings. It includes a Thule One-Key System cable lock that secure your bikes to the rack, and you can fold it flat for storage in your trunk or garage.


HideAway Anti-Sway Cradles with Ratcheting Straps

Thule Gateway Pro anti sway cradles

The Gateway Pro has HideAway anti-sway cradles that secure each bike at 3 points - twice along the top tube and once along the seat post or downtube. This helps to keep your bikes from rocking back and forth and bumping into each other, or your Hyundai Elantra. The soft rubber cradles are set 7" apart on the arms, preventing your bikes from becoming tangled on the rack. You can remove the lower straps and fold the cradles up against the arms to make it easier to slide your bikes onto the rack.


Adjustable Dual Arms

Thule Gateway Pro anti sway cradles<br class=

The Gateway Pro has adjustable arms that provide excellent support for your bikes. The built-in levers allow the arms to be adjusted up and down. Just flip the lever up, rotate the arm to the desired position, then flip the lever down to lock the arm in place. This helps to keep your bikes level on the rack and provides increased ground clearance.


Thule Gateway Pro anti sway cradles<br class=

The levers also allow you to fold down the arms when the rack is not in use and to fold the rack flat for storage.


6-Strap Installation with Fit Dial System

Thule Gateway Pro anti sway cradles<br class=

The rack installs quickly and easily with 6 nylon straps that keep it anchored in place. The steel hooks on these extra-long straps have a nylon coating to prevent scratches on your Hyundai Elantra, and the straps tighten in place with easy-to-use, backpack-style cinches.


Thule Gateway Pro Fit Dial System

The FitDial system lets you easily adjust the rack to fit the shape of your trunk, and the long, arcing tubes are designed to fit over most factory spoilers. Simply press the Quick-Fit levers and rotate the base until the centers of the levers line up with the numbers on the dials. These Hyundai Elantra-specific numbers are specified in the instructions included with the rack.


Thule Gateway Pro anti sway cradles<br class=

Holders with hook-and-loop tabs are included to bind up the excess strap length when the rack is mounted so the straps don't flap in the wind. They also keep the straps nice and neat when the rack is folded in storage.


Thule Gateway Pro foam pads

Oversized foam pads on the Gateway Pro's upper and lower bases grip your trunk or rear hatch to keep the rack firmly in place during transport. The soft padding helps prevent scratches and scuff marks on your Hyundai Elantra.


Integrated Cable Lock

Thule Gateway Pro anti sway cradles <br class=

The rack includes an integrated cable lock to secure your bikes to the rack. It has a Thule One-Key System lock cylinder that can be swapped out if you own other Thule products and want to use the same key to lock them all. The cable lock extends from the tip of the left arm, threads around your bike's frames, and secures to the arm. It retracts back into the arm when not in use.


There is also an available locking strap (sold separately) that secures the rack to your Hyundai Elantra.

This rack fits well on our 2015 Toyota RAV4. There are six attachment points, each with a coated hook on the end to fit around the trunk lid. Once mounted and tightened, the rack is comfortably stable and solid. Bikes are easy to mount as well, with just a few straps. Note that a BMX bike, due to its small geometry, will not fit.
Also of note, the hooks on the ends of the two straps which lead out in the 3 o'clock and 9 o'clock positions will chafe the car's paint. I wrapped those in electrical tape in order to minimize the effect. Overall, a good choice for a trunk rack.

The bike rack overall was very good but my Toyota Corolla had a rear spoiler making the installation less than ideal. I adjusted the rack to fit the car but that left the bikes to sit in less than ideal position. On short trips it was fine but on a long 600 mile trip the bikes straps started coming loose. One completely came off. Also I may add there was a strong wind blowing too. On the way back we tied the bike down with extra nylon straps and all was good. For long trips I would add the extra straps and not just rely on the straps that came with the bike rack. Otherwise we had no trouble with the bike rack.
